What is the advantage of using a credit union like Kentucky Telco versus a traditional bank for my everyday banking in Burlington?

The primary advantage of using Kentucky Telco Federal Credit Union is its member-owned, not-for-profit structure. This typically translates to lower fees on checking accounts, higher dividend (interest) rates on savings accounts, and lower interest rates on loans and credit cards compared to many traditional banks. As a Burlington resident, you are eligible to join. While Fifth Third Bank and Heritage Bank may offer a wider physical branch network nationally, Kentucky Telco provides access to a vast network of fee-free ATMs and shared branches through the CO-OP network, making it a very competitive and consumer-friendly choice for everyday banking.

First, let's clarify a common search term: a "credit union bank" isn't technically a thing, but people often use it to mean they want the services of a bank from a member-owned credit union. This is a smart approach. Credit unions like the prominent **Kentucky Telco Federal Credit Union** are not-for-profit cooperatives. This means profits are returned to members through lower loan rates, higher savings dividends, and often fewer fees.
